Measurement of the irregular retinal lesion area based on the back propagation neural network method / 中国医疗器械杂志
Chinese Journal of Medical Instrumentation ; (6): 411-417, 2010.
Article in Chinese | WPRIM | ID: wpr-330549
ABSTRACT
In this study, the automatic segmentation of the irregular lesion region in the image of fundus fluorescence angiography was actualized by means of the modified Back Propagation (BP) neural network method. Combining the transfer scaling coefficient between pixel of the image and the actual size, the area of the irregular lesion region was measured. The results may provide valuable data for the clinical diagnosis, treatment and prognostic evaluation.
